37:1  “At this my heart trembles and leaps from its place.
37:2  Listen carefully to the roar of His voice, the rumbling that comes from His mouth.
37:3  Under the whole heaven He lets it loose, and His light to the ends of the earth.
37:4  After that a voice roars; He thunders with His majestic voice. He does not hold them back when His voice is heard.
37:5  God thunders wondrously with His voice; He does great things beyond our comprehension.
37:6  “For to the snow He says, ‘Fall to the earth,’ and to the torrential rain—be a mighty downpour of rain.
37:7  He seals the hand of every man, so that all men will know His work.
37:8  The animals go into their lairs; they remain in their dens.
37:9  Out of its chamber comes the storm, and icy cold from the driving wind.
37:10  From the breath of God frost is made, and the watery expanse freezes.
37:11  He loads the cloud with moisture; He scatters His cloud of lightning.
37:12  It swirls around by His guidance, to do whatever He commands on the face of the inhabited world.
37:13  Whether it is a rod of punishment or for His land or for lovingkindness, He causes it to happen.
37:14  “Listen to this, Job: stand and consider God’s wonders.
37:15  Do you know how God orders them, and makes the lightning flash in His cloud?
37:16  Do you know the balancing of clouds, the wonders of Him who has perfect knowledge?
37:17  “You, whose clothes are hot, when the earth is still, because of the south wind,
37:18  can you, with Him, stretch out the skies, strong as a mirror of molten metal?
37:19  Teach us what to say to Him; we cannot prepare a case because of the darkness.
37:20  Should He be informed that I want to speak? If a man speaks, would he be swallowed up?
37:21  But now, they do not see the light, bright as it is in the skies, until the wind has passed and cleared the clouds away.
37:22  Out of the north comes in golden splendor; around God is awesome majesty.
37:23  Shaddai, we cannot find Him! He is great in power and justice, and abundant righteousness He does not oppress.
37:24  Therefore people fear Him; He does not regard all the wise of heart.”
